Here is what most homeowners do not realize about HVAC equipment in High Bridge. The efficiency rating on a new HVAC system is the efficiency it achieves under laboratory test conditions in High Bridge, WA. What you actually experience in your home is the efficiency the installation produces in High Bridge. A high-efficiency system installed with an incorrect refrigerant charge operates at a significantly lower efficiency than its rating in High Bridge, WA. A correctly charged system installed on ductwork with significant leakage delivers a fraction of its rated cooling capacity to the living spaces in High Bridge. And a correctly charged, correctly installed system that is the wrong size for your home's actual load produces persistent humidity problems or inadequate comfort regardless of its efficiency rating in High Bridge, WA. The equipment rating is the ceiling. The installation quality determines whether you get anywhere near it in High Bridge.

Why Installation Quality Determines Real-World System Performance in High Bridge, WA

The variables that determine real-world HVAC performance are all controlled during installation in High Bridge. Correct refrigerant charge, which affects both efficiency and cooling or heating capacity in High Bridge, WA. Correct airflow through the indoor coil, which affects heat transfer efficiency in High Bridge. Correct duct system compatibility, which determines how much of the system's conditioned air actually reaches the living spaces in High Bridge, WA. And correct system sizing, which determines whether the system produces the right amount of conditioning for the home's actual load in High Bridge. Every one of these variables is set during installation. Getting them right at installation is significantly easier than correcting them after the fact in High Bridge, WA.

Why Correct Sizing Is Everything

Why Correct HVAC Sizing Is the Most Important Installation Decision in High Bridge, WA

What an Oversized System Does to Your Home in High Bridge

An oversized HVAC system reaches the thermostat setpoint quickly without adequately conditioning the rest of the home or removing adequate humidity from the circulated air in High Bridge, WA. In cooling mode, the short cycles an oversized system produces do not run long enough to dehumidify effectively in High Bridge. Indoor humidity remains elevated despite the air conditioner running in High Bridge, WA. The home feels cold and clammy rather than cool and comfortable in High Bridge. And the frequent startup and shutdown cycles accumulate wear on the compressor that shortens the system's service life in High Bridge, WA.

What an Undersized System Does to Your Home in High Bridge, WA

An undersized HVAC system runs continuously in extreme weather without reaching the thermostat setpoint in High Bridge. The home is consistently warmer in summer and cooler in winter than the thermostat calls for during the most demanding weather in High Bridge, WA. The system runs at maximum capacity for extended periods, consuming maximum energy while delivering inadequate comfort in High Bridge.

How MBM Sizes Every Installation Correctly in High Bridge, WA

MBM performs a Manual J load calculation for every HVAC installation in High Bridge. The calculation accounts for floor area, ceiling height, insulation R-values in all building assemblies, window area, orientation and SHGC, local design temperatures, and internal heat gains in High Bridge, WA. The output is the correct system capacity for the specific home in High Bridge. Not an estimate based on square footage alone in High Bridge, WA.

Why Manual J and Manual D Are Both Required for a Complete Installation in High Bridge

Manual J determines the correct system capacity. Manual D designs the duct system. Manual J determines the correct system capacity in High Bridge, WA. Manual D designs the duct system to correctly distribute the conditioned air that capacity produces to each room in High Bridge. A correctly sized system installed on an incorrectly designed duct system cannot deliver the right amount of conditioned air to each room regardless of its overall capacity in High Bridge, WA. Both calculations are required for a complete installation that performs correctly at the room level in High Bridge. When HVAC Installation Is the Right Decision

When HVAC Installation Is the Right Decision in High Bridge, WA

When Repair Costs Make Replacement the Better Investment in High Bridge

A repair that costs more than 50 percent of the cost of a new system on a system that is more than 10 years old warrants serious consideration of replacement in High Bridge, WA. A second significant repair within a few seasons on an aging system suggests the system is entering the period of accelerating component failure in High Bridge.

When System Age Makes Pre-Emptive Replacement Worth Considering in High Bridge, WA

A system that is 15 years old or more is in the final years of its designed service life regardless of whether it is currently operating in High Bridge. Pre-emptive replacement allows the homeowner to select the system, timing, and budget rather than making those decisions under the pressure of a failed system in the middle of summer or winter in High Bridge, WA.

When Efficiency Gains Justify Proactive Replacement in High Bridge

Replacing a 10 SEER system with an 18 SEER system reduces cooling energy consumption by approximately 44 percent for the same cooling output in High Bridge, WA. Over a 15-year service life, those savings accumulate to a total that contributes substantially to the payback on the replacement investment in High Bridge.
